100%

BeachHunters Sex 18887-19032 (Hot Nudist Couples spy cam at the beach)

  • Views: 347997
    223932
    2010279904
  • Duration: 10:02
  • Added: Sunday, 28-Apr-2024 03:26:38 UTC
  • Download Video

Related videos